Amazon CEO in India; Seeks to expand Amazon Now to 300 cities for "largest minutes-delivery network" in the country
Mumbai, June 24 -- Amazon plans to build the country's largest delivery-in-minutes network by expanding its ultra-fast service, Amazon Now, to more than 300 cities across India. The expansion aims to scale up specialized fulfillment infrastructure to offer tens of thousands of products delivered within minutes or a few hours.
Amazon CEO Andy Jassy highlighted the rapid growth of the micro-fulfillment model during his visit to a facility in Mumbai.
"It's our fastest-growing ecommerce business unit in India and we're expanding to 300+ cities as part of our plan to build the country's largest delivery-in-minutes network. And what we've learned building it here is now helping us scale it across the U.S. and around the world," Jassy said.
